As her career progressed, so did her sound. Alaina began to move away from the pure pop-country of her early days and embraced a more mature, traditional country aesthetic. Her second album, *Road Less Traveled* (2017), was a pivotal moment. She took significant control over the creative process, co-writing the majority of the tracks. The title track, "Road Less Traveled," became a number one hit on the Country Airplay chart, marking her first chart-topper as a solo artist and solidifying her status as a songwriter. This evolution demonstrated her growth not just as a vocalist but as an artist willing to take risks and dictate her own narrative. She followed this success with further experimentation on albums like *Sitting Pretty on Top of the World* (2019), proving her ability to adapt and evolve within an ever-changing musical climate.

The year 2018 began with the aftermath of a historic Grammy performance. Cardi B’s live rendition of "Bodak Yellow" at the 60th Annual Grammy Awards was widely praised for its energy and authenticity, setting the stage for a year where she was not just a hitmaker but a mainstream celebrity. This momentum carried directly into her financial portfolio. While specific figures are often estimates, multiple credible financial outlets began reporting in 2018 that her net worth had reached approximately $4 million to $6 million by the end of the year. This was a massive jump from her pre-fame days as a stripper and reality TV cast member on "Love & Hip Hop: New York," and it reflected the immediate monetization of her music success. The bulk of this net worth came from her music contracts, streaming revenue, and live performances, but it was the aggressive diversification into endorsements that truly started to set her apart.
